Visualização do documento
Título
TECNICAS DE INSPECAO APLICADAS A AVALIACAO DE REQUISITOS DE SISTEMAS DE ...
Orientador
TEREZA GONCALVES KIRNER
Autor
LILIAN APARECIDA BERTINI
Palavra chave
INSPECAO DE SOFTWARE, ENGENHARIA DE REQUISITOS, TECNICAS DE LEITURA DE ...
Grupo CNPQ
Programa
MS - CIÊNCIA DA COMPUTAÇÃO
Área
CIÊNCIAS EXATAS E DA
Data da defesa
07/03/2006
Nº Downloads
5261
Resumo
A inspeção de software auxilia a detectar defeitos e a removê-los antes que se propaguem para as próximas fases do ciclo de vida. Para realizar a inspeção, existem técnicas específicas conhecidas como técnicas de leitura. O objetivo desta dissertação de mestrado foi realizar um estudo comparativo entre três técnicas de leitura indicadas para a avaliação de documentos de requisitos de software: Leitura baseada em Checklists, Leitura baseada em Cenários e Leitura baseada em Perspectivas. A eficiência dessas três técnicas em detectar defeitos em um documento de requisitos de software foi avaliada através de um estudo empírico envolvendo profissionais de análise de sistemas/ engenharia de software. O trabalho relata o estudo empírico, seu planejamento, realização e análise dos resultados.
Abstract
Software inspection helps to detect faults and remove them before their propagation to the next phases of the lifecycle. There are specific techniques, known as reading techniques to execute such inspection. The goal of this master’s thesis is to develop a comparative study among three reading techniques indicated to evaluate software requirements document: Checklistbased Reading, Scenario-based Reading and Perspective-based Reading. The efficiency of these three techniques applied to detect faults in a software requirements document was evaluated through an empirical study involving systems analysis and software engineers professionals. This thesis describes the empirical study, its planning, implementation and results analyses.